So you want a cool app?

donderdag 19 januari 2012

Wat is er zo bijzonder aan Android 4?

Sinds kort zijn we al weer toe aan Android 4, ook wel bekend als Ice Cream Sandwich. Dat is toch wel een bijzondere versie hoewel misschien niet direct zichtbaar voor gebruikers.


Waar HoneyComb alleen geschikt was voor tablets en de voorgaande versies vooral voor smartphones bedoeld hebben we nu de beschikking over een besturingssysteem dat voor beiden type devices kan worden ingezet. 


Een universele Android app maken is nu dus echt mogelijk, dat wil zeggen: een app die gebruik maakt van dezelfde Android versie en dus dezelfde functionaliteit kan bieden.


Het meest gebruikte besturingssysteem


Android heeft iOS ingehaald en is nu het meest gebruikte mobiele besturingssysteem. De interface  was al enorm verbeterd en blijkbaar heeft men nu bij Google bedacht dat de apps kwalitatief ook iets hoogwaardiger zouden moeten worden.


Richtlijnen




Google heeft -en ook dat is bijzonder - richtlijnen  gepubliceerd waarin is voorgeschreven hoe apps op Android eruit moeten zien en hoe ze zouden moeten werken.  De bedoeling hiervan is dat Android apps op alle Android-hardware goed werkt en een duidelijke lay-out  hebben. De lay-out van de bestaande apps is nu, op zijn zachtst gezegd, niet altijd even consistent te noemen. 




Wat nu bijvoorbeeld vaak gebeurd is dat een Android app dezelfde looks heeft als de iPhone versie, compleet met navigatie balk, een terug knop op het scherm en andere typische iOS elementen.  

Verplicht zijn de richtlijnen niet dus het kan wellicht nog even duren voordat de kwaliteit van de apps in de Android market, waarin een aantal hele goede maar ook een aantal hele slechte apps te vinden zijn, verbeterd is. 


Wilt u ook een typische Android app?


Wilt u ook een Android app realiseren voor uw organisatie of website? Of wilt u advies hoe u uw bestaande iPhone app kunt omzetten naar een Android app, met dezelfde functionaliteit maar met de looks en feeling van een Android app? Neem contact met mij op via mike@finiware.nl voor meer informatie.




dinsdag 10 januari 2012

Van app idee naar AppStore



Leuk! U heeft een idee, misschien wel een briljant idee maar wat komt er allemaal kijken bij het maken van een app?  


Een idee op zich heeft nog niet zoveel waarde. Het gaat erom of en hoe het wordt uitgevoerd. Het gangbare proces van idee naar product is ook hier van toepassing maar met een paar extra richtlijnen speciaal voor mobiele toepassingen.


Verken de markt. Wat is er allemaal al ?

Uitgaande van een eerste idee of product wens beschrijving is het van belang om een kleine marktverkenning te doen. Wat is er allemaal verkrijgbaar rond dit thema in de AppStore? In 95% van de gevallen lijkt een dergelijke app namelijk al te bestaan. Dat is niet perse een reden om ontmoedigd te raken. Download de apps die het meest op het idee lijken en kijk hoe ze beter gemaakt kunnen worden. Kan het mooier of kan het sneller? Nee? Echt niet? Bedenk iets anders. Ja? Maar natuurlijk! Lees verder.

Wireframes en een functioneel ontwerp

Vervolgens zal er een schets van de user flow gemaakt moeten worden in de vorm van wireframes, aangevuld met een functioneel ontwerp.  Deze schetsen en dit ontwerp geven antwoord op de volgende vragen: Welke schermen zijn er? Hoe komt de gebruiker van het ene naar het andere scherm? Wat kan de gebruiker daar allemaal doen?

Deze stap lijkt overbodig maar het is belangrijk om hier goed over na te denken. Op een smartphone is veel minder ruimte dus er later even iets 'bijplakken' zoals bij een desktop app is vaak niet mogelijk. Ook is daardoor de navigatie veel meer van belang.

Een succesvolle app biedt minimale informatie aan per scherm en ieder scherm is zoveel mogelijk gefocust op een enkel onderwerp.



Hoe hoog is uw budget?

Dit is het moment waarop een inschatting van de benodigde investering gemaakt kan worden. Welk artwork en welke techniek is er ongeveer nodig? Passen de kosten voor het realiseren daarvan binnen uw budget?



Mockups

Het is nog geen tijd om te beginnen met het bouwen. Het is tijd voor mockups: Afbeeldingen die voor ieder scherm aangeven hoe de app er,  inclusief artwork, uit gaat zien. De gebruikers interface kan hiermee werkelijk worden getest. Mockups kunnen met speciale mockup apps worden gemaakt of met bijvoorbeeld Photoshop.

Het realiseren van het grafisch ontwerp is een vak apart en wordt vaker niet dan wel door de programmeur uitgevoerd maar door een expert op dit gebied. Met name bij iPhone apps is de look&feel van groot belang voor de gebruikerservaring.

Het moet er allemaal gelikt uit zien, makkelijk te bedienen zijn en werken zoals de gebruikers dat gewend zijn van hun iPhone of Android telefoon of iPad.



Vervolgstappen

We zijn nu al iets dichter gekomen in de buurt van de technische realisatie.

Dient er content (tekst, beeld en geluid) verzameld te worden? Hebben we een technisch ontwerp nodig? Is er een server nodig om alle content te beheren? Bouwen we de app voor iPhone? Android? iPad? Android tablet?  Hoe gaat de app vermarkt worden?

Zomaar nog een reeks vragen en genoeg redenen voor een 2e deel over hoe we van app idee komen tot een app in de AppStore. Wordt binnenkort vervolgd.

Mogelijk heeft u inmiddels meer vragen dan antwoorden. Ook in een verkennende fase kan ik u wellicht van dienst zijn. U kunt mij bereiken via mike@finiware.nl. Hoe kunnen wij uw idee omtoveren tot een app?




donderdag 5 januari 2012

HTML5 web app of native app?

Als u met uw apps een zo groot mogelijk publiek wilt bereiken dan kunt u niet volstaan met een iPhone app. Natuurlijk wilt u dan ook een Android app.  


En BlackBerry dan? En wat als Windows Phone7 opeens een derde grote speler wordt als smartphone en tablet besturingssysteem ?   






Drie keer native ?


Drie keer native ontwikkelen. Dat doen wij app bouwers natuurlijk graag voor u. Maar soms is het ontwikkelen van een enkele app voldoende en het is voor u als opdrachtgever in ieder geval goedkoper. 


Web app


Met een web app kunt u in een keer alle moderne smartphones bedienen. In een ideale wereld is zo'n HTML5 oplossing  de beste manier om een zo groot mogelijk publiek te bereiken. Door gebruik te maken van hulpmiddelen als Sencha Touch kan een webapp met een native look worden gerealiseerd. Kijk bijvoorbeeld hier voor een demonstratie


Welke koers kiest u ?


In de werkelijke wereld leent deze aanpak zich echter niet voor iedere app. Een web app reageert trager dan een native app en niet alle functionaliteit is beschikbaar in een web app. Het maken van een foto of het kiezen van een foto uit een foto album is bijvoorbeeld niet mogelijk met HTML5, hoewel hybride oplossingen als PhoneGap dit soort problemen goed kunnen ondervangen.


Advies nodig?


Het is dus afhankelijk van het soort app en de prioriteiten die bepalen welke koers u moet varen. Liggen die bij performance of bij bereik ? Leent de functionaliteit van de app zich voor een web app aanpak ? 


Neem contact met mij op via mike@finiware.nl  voor advies of  voor het realiseren van een native, hybride of web app.

donderdag 29 december 2011

Het (mobiele) jaaroverzicht van 2011





Traditioneel moet een jaar natuurlijk afgesloten worden met overzichten en cijfertjes. Gelukkig heeft MobileFuture dat voor ons gedaan wat betreft de mobiele technologische ontwikkelingen in 2011.



Enorme toename van het aantal apps & downloads

- Wereldwijd worden er iedere maand 1 miljard apps gedownload 
- Apple betaalt 3 miljard uit aan app ontwikkelaars 



Stijging in het gebruik van mobiele sociale media:

- 166 procent toename van mobiele Facebook gebruikers alleen al in de eerste helft van 2011
- 103 miljoen tweets  per dag vanaf mobiele devices
- 1 Miljard Foursquare check-ins


Lees verder op MobileFuture



En uw app?

Staat uw app straks in het jaaroverzicht 2012 ? Laten we daar samen aan werken!  Neem contact met mij op via mike@finiware.nl


vrijdag 23 december 2011

Apple TV

Het is een klein, handig en te gek apparaatje en heet Apple TV. Het is een prima opvolger voor mijn xBox + XBMC mediacenter dus dat wordt weer fijn films en docus kijken met de feestdagen. Audio en video streamen vanaf je iPhone of iPad? Dankzij Airplay is dat ook geen probleem.




Een iPad van 42 inch


Benodigd: Een HD of HD ready TV, Apple TV, een iPad 2 (of een gejailbreakte iPad1).


Maar het wordt nog mooier als je bedenkt dat je wireless je iPad homescreen kunt mirroren via Airplay -om het maar eens in goed Nederlands te drukken-. Ofwel: Alles wat je op je iPad ziet kun je dus ook op bijvoorbeeld die mega grote plasma TV tonen. Zo wordt het nog veel leuker en makkelijker om apps te demonstreren.  Yes! Ik heb nu een iPad van 42 inch. Hoe cool is dat?  Nu de Android apps nog...


Happy holidays


Ik wens je prettige kerstdagen en een innovatief nieuw jaar! Ook in 2012 ben ik je graag weer van dienst op het gebied van apps en alles wat daarbij komt kijken.


Groet,
Mike van Drongelen

donderdag 22 december 2011

Social media en uw app

Een app kan tegenwoordig niet zonder sociaal media integratie. Het kan een tweet functie zijn om te vertellen hoe handig uw app is, zodat anderen er ook gebruik van kunnen maken. Maar ook facebook walls & hyves pages kunnen onderdeel uitmaken van uw app, afhankelijk van uw doelgroep en het soort app.


Zo is er voor de Freelapp app een deelmogelijkheid per email en twitter gemaakt. En met de Kinderdijk app is het mogelijk om foto's te maken en te delen via je facebook wall.


Contact


Het is niet alleen een handig promotie middel. Op deze manier kunt u ook altijd contact houden met uw gebruikers en de gebruikers met u. De meningen van uw gebruikers zijn belangrijk. Zij vertellen u hoe u uw app kunt verbeteren of wat er aan mankeert.  Daarop actief anticiperen maakt uw app sympathieker en succesvoller.


Zakelijk sociaal


Zonder CMS of moeilijke oplossingen snel bedrijfsnieuws naar uw klanten communiceren. Dat kan bijvoorbeeld door het in de app tonen van timelines van uw Twitter account, van uzelf, van uw volgers of van degene die u volgt.


Daarnaast ligt voor zakelijke toepassingen een koppeling met LinkedIn of Xing voor de hand, bijvoorbeeld om aan de hand van een bedrijfsnaam medewerkers te vinden en er direct vanuit de app mee te 'connecten'.


Mogelijkheden


Er zijn nog heel veel andere mogelijkheden om een sociaal component toe te voegen aan een app, met of zonder integratie van de bestaande sociale media.


Heeft u een idee voor een app? Wilt u uw bestaande app socialer maken? Neem contact met mij op via mike@finiware.nl







maandag 28 november 2011

Bespaar tijd en besteed je zoek opdracht uit

Even opzoeken hoe hoog de Eifeltoren is of wanneer die is gebouwd. Dat zoek je op met Google. In een paar seconden heb je het antwoord gevonden. Maar wat nu als de vraag wat complexer van aard is? Google is super handig maar niet altijd even slim. De ene link bovendien is minder relevant dan de ander. 


Een half uur googlen? Geen probleem in je vrije tijd maar in het bedrijfsleven? Reken maar uit hoeveel het zoeken naar informatie kost als je uitgaat van je gangbare uurtarief. Dan is het handig als je je zoektocht kunt uitbesteden voor slechts een fractie van dat bedrag.


Quer.io


En dat kan met een slimme web toepassing: Quer.io. Bespaar tijd en geld. Besteed je zoek opdracht uit.  Geef aan waar je naar op zoek bent of wat je wilt bereiken. Vul de context van je opdracht in en je email adres. Binnen een paar uur krijg je de informatie in je mail box. 


Quer.io is een startup onderneming en is opgezet door Robbert van Geldrop en ondergetekende gedurende het StartUp Weekend Amsterdam. Eerder heeft Sprout magazine een artikel aan Quer.io gewijd.


Probeer het zelf eens


Is de informatie werkelijk relevant? Helpt het je verder?  Dan vraagt Quer.io een bescheiden donatie van 1 euro 50. Vind je het maar niets? Dan betaal je niets. Het enige wat Quer.io dan van je wilt weten is een motivatie. Zo kan Quer.io voortdurend worden verbeterd.


Probeer het zelf eens. Kijk op www.quer.io.

Update:   Per 21/12 is Quer.io verkocht.  Tijd voor nieuwe experimenten!